Adobe Sign is a cloud-based service that lets an individual or organization send, secure, track, and manage e-signature processes.
The AWS IoT is a programmable, Wi-Fi-enabled handheld input device based on the Amazon Dash Button hardware. This button allows Amazon Web Services (AWS) users to automate an action in the AWS public cloud.

AWS IoT is an Amazon Web Services (AWS. offering that provides secure, bi-directional communication between Internet of Things (IoT. devices and the AWS cloud over MQTT, HTTP, and HTTPS.
